o3-high vs o3-mini-high KQL Benchmark
o3-high wins by 3.2%
Compared on 188 shared test questions
Overall Accuracy
o3-high
54.8%
103 / 188 correct
o3-mini-high
51.6%
97 / 188 correct
Average Cost per Query
o3-high: $0.0632
o3-mini-high: $0.0262
o3-high costs 141.3% more
Average Execution Time
o3-high: 78.68s
o3-mini-high: 33.17s
o3-high takes 137.2% longer
